下午好,我正在嘗試從一個內部有字典結構的 json 文件中讀取,然后通過用更新的字典覆蓋它來更新它以存儲更多條目。但是我收到了這個錯誤,我不知道是什么原因造成的我一直在嘗試修復它 10 個小時,當我嘗試使用 json.load 并將其存儲為變量時會發生這種情況這是我遇到的錯誤:JSONDecodeError("Expecting value", s, err.value) from Noneimport jsonGroup = {}Group["Users"] = {}def Update_New(struct,File): EMAIL = input("Email") User = input("User") Pass = input("Pass") Group = struct.copy() Group["Users"].update({{EMAIL: {'Username': User, "Password": Pass}}}) File.seek(0) json.dump(Group,File)def main(): with open('Knuckle.json', 'w+') as File: data = json.load(File) Update_New(data,File) print(data)main()
添加回答
舉報
0/150
提交
取消